Those beautiful Bradford pear trees lining Mall of Georgia Boulevard look stunning each March, but Buford homeowners know what comes next: a yellow-green film coating every surface inside and out. Our North Georgia location means we get slammed with pine, oak, and sweetgum pollen from late February through May, and it doesn't just settle on your car. That fine dust works its way through window seals, HVAC systems, and gets tracked across the hardwood and tile floors common in our newer subdivisions off Hamilton Mill Road. Add in the humidity that kicks up as we transition from winter to spring, and you've got the perfect recipe for allergen buildup, musty closets, and that sticky feeling on surfaces you thought you cleaned last week.

This is exactly why spring cleaning in Buford needs to be more strategic than just opening windows and wiping counters. An efficient approach means tackling decluttering first so you're not cleaning around stuff you don't need, then deep-cleaning those pollen-collecting surfaces and hidden spots where humidity breeds problems, and finally organizing so maintenance actually stays manageable through our long, muggy summers. When you break it into these three phases—declutter, deep-clean, organize—you're not just fighting pollen season, you're setting up your home to stay fresher with less effort for months ahead.

Why Spring Cleaning Matters More in Buford

Buford winters keep windows closed for months. HVAC systems recirculate dust and allergens, and humidity fluctuations encourage mold growth in bathrooms. Spring cleaning resets all of that.

The Asthma and Allergy Foundation of America notes that indoor allergen levels can be 2–5× higher than outdoors — and spring is when most households see their highest readings.

Allergy season Prep (March–May)

Buford's allergy season peaks during March–May. Complete your bedroom and HVAC cleaning before conditions worsen. Use a MERV-13 or higher rated filter during this period.
